DENVER — According to research from the U.S. Census Bureau, nearly 70% of Active Adults aged 55+ do not live in a community designed around their needs.  After working and raising children, many empty nesters are seeking out communities more in line with new priorities and interests. 

It’s About Lifestyle

Many active adult communities offer recreational amenities and resort-like atmospheres.  Lifestyle Directors continue to up the ante on resident engagement by coordinating neighborhood events, fitness challenges, as well as booking workshops and classes to help people rediscover their passions and find new ones.  Lifestyle Directors can also act as advocates for wellness, creating opportunities that support mental health and social interaction.
